  1. Long ago in the Harvest there was a great mower going about here. His name was Pat Hanley.
    He used have a girl with him.
    Half a crown a day he used to charge.
    He used to mow, and she used to take out after him. They used to do grand clean work. He would mow down an acre of corn every day.
